How to Plan Your Email Marketing Campaign
- Define the Goal for Each Email
Start with a clear purpose for every email you send:
- Are you promoting an event?
- Sharing new content?
- Offering a discount?
When you know the goal, you can design the content and call-to-action (CTA) around it.
- Segment Your Audience
One size doesn’t fit all.
Group your contacts based on factors like:
- Interests
- Behavior (past purchases, website visits)
- Location or demographics
Segmentation allows you to send more personalized, relevant messages that resonate better.
- Create a Campaign Timeline
Planning multiple emails? Map them out:
- What dates and times will you send each email?
- Will you send reminders or follow-ups?
- How will emails build on each other toward a larger goal?
Keeping a visual timeline (even a simple spreadsheet) prevents confusion and overlap.
- Craft Your Content and Design
Focus on:
- A compelling subject line to grab attention
- Clear and simple body text
- Strong, easy-to-find CTAs
- Mobile-friendly design
Remember: Clarity beats cleverness. Always prioritize readability.
- Test, Send, and Monitor Results
Before launching your campaign:
- Test emails across devices and inboxes
- Send test emails internally
- Double-check links and images
After sending, track key metrics like:
- Open rates
- Click-through rates
- Conversion rates
Use the insights to improve future campaigns.
